ABOUT THE COURSE
Learn the techniques to build a clay pizza oven on this course at our beautiful site in the Hampshire South Downs. Participants will learn how to construct the oven from builder’s sand, clay, wood shavings and bricks. From puddling clay to constructing the oven you will get hands on with all stages of this eco building technique. If you aspire to have a pizza oven in your garden or school, this course will teach you everything you need to know to make your dream a reality. You will also learn how to cook on our pizza oven at the centre and enjoy a delicious pizza lunch.

ABOUT THE TUTOR
Sara has built clay ovens in back gardens and with school groups in school grounds. She remembers the first pizza she tried that was cooked in a clay oven as the best pizza she has ever eaten. Sara is an experienced Forest School Practitioner, a biologist by training (her PhD is in forest entomology) and is an Accredited Practitioner of the Institute for Outdoor Learning. She is also a volunteer Director of the Forest School Association. Sara says: "There is something about the simplicity of cooking in a clay oven, the wood, the fire, fresh air and good company that makes for a relaxed and enjoyable experience."
